About this House

3 bedroom 1 1/2 baths. Detached two car garage with loft. Fenced in pasture and small barn.
6129 Naval Ave, Lanham, MD 20706 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 820 sqft single-family home built in 1937. It last sold for $310,000 on May 19, 2026 (11% below the $350,000 asking price). It is currently off market. The Trulia Estimate is $308,900, with a rent estimate of $2,406/month.
